1. Can it be placed indoors?If it is a flower arrangement, of course it can be placed indoors, but it needs to be replaced frequently. If it is a potted plant, try not to place it indoors. It itself has no adverse effects, but after being placed for a long time, it will grow many small insects, which is not good for the environment. It also likes sunlight. If it is often placed indoors, it will grow wildly and its leaves will turn yellow, but it will not grow flowers, so it is best to place it on the balcony outside the house. 2. Daily maintenanceBefore the flowers bloom1. It can grow up to 3 meters high. It belongs to the sunflower genus. The whole body includes roots, stems, leaves, flowers and fruits, a total of five parts. 2. It likes relatively sufficient light and has a strong phototropism. If the sun is strong, it will not grow too tall and the seedlings can grow strong. 3. After it sprouts, the soil should be kept moist at first. After it grows two true leaves, it should be kept alternately wet and dry. When it grows 4 or 5 true leaves and the temperature is between 15 and 30 degrees Celsius, it should be fertilized. 4. Before its flowers appear, add nitrogen fertilizer, and after the flowers appear, add phosphorus and potassium fertilizer. In spring, you should reduce the frequency of watering, and increase the frequency in hot seasons, and make sure to water thoroughly each time. Long flowering period1. If it has already grown flowers, there is no need to add fertilizer. If you apply fertilizer during the flowering period, it is likely to have a negative impact on its flowers. 2. It is best to wait for a while and wait until the flowers have faded before considering fertilizing. You can add more phosphorus and potassium-rich compound fertilizers to make the fruits mature faster. 3. After its flowering period is over, the outermost yellow petals will fall off by themselves. If there are no insects to pollinate it on the flowering day, you can do it artificially. Wipe its flower disk with a soft towel or cotton swab every day to get seeds. 4. It usually blooms for ten days. The first day is called the initial flowering period, and days 2-6 are the peak flowering period. This period is the best time for pollination. After the seventh day is the end of flowering, and the number of flowers gradually decreases. At this time, pollination will not be very effective. 5. Wait until its involucre turns yellow before you can pick it. At this time, the petals have fallen off, the seeds are full, and it is fully grown. |
